Output 1433eb42263621850766c811c30b01eb64e389d08fdc1a3d7d18352e2ca42e8e:0

value
508700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6d07f6eaf0c1f90f10c4707faac00ab03cc4fe OP_EQUAL
address
3N4PDwGCHhwSrX45R4MsDk2W6Htt5jdfJB
transaction
1433eb42263621850766c811c30b01eb64e389d08fdc1a3d7d18352e2ca42e8e
spent
true